Eastern Equatoria pushes for inclusion in $2 billion mineral-backed road project
Eastern Equatoria State Governor Louis Lobong Lojore and his delegation have urged the national Minister of Roads and Bridges to include the state in the government’s mineral-based road construction projects. The call comes after the cabinet recently approved $2 billion for road infrastructure, with funding to be backed by gold reserves.
